Q. Considering only the principal values of inverse functions, the set $A = \{ x \ge 0 : \tan^{-1} (2x) + \tan^{-1} (3x) = \frac{\pi}{4} \}$
JEE Main
JEE Main 2019
Inverse Trigonometric Functions
A
is an empty set
17%
B
Contains more than two elements
11%
C
Contains two elements
21%
D
is a singleton
51%
Solution:
$\tan^{-1}\left(2x\right)+\tan^{-1}\left(3x\right)=\pi/4 $
$\Rightarrow \frac{5x}{1-6x^{2}} = 1$
$ \Rightarrow 6x^{2}+5x-1=0$
$ x=-1 $ or $x=\frac{1}{6} $
$x = \frac{1}{6} \because x >0 $
